Branding agency Saltree re-brands as Tuckshop; extends service offering into advertising

On the back of an outstanding 12 months of growth, branding agency Saltree has formally extended its service offering to now provide clients both branding and advertising under the one roof. Tuckshop.

 

Tuckshop will continue to service its roster of good companies including Mayver’s, Table of Plenty, Niulife, Annex Foods and GrapeCo with a renewed focus on accelerating its profitability, so it can make an even bigger positive impact.

The restructure follows a host of new business wins as well as growth through extending the agencies service offering to existing clients.

The leadership team consists of founder and executive creative director Cara Richardson (centre) who will continue to oversee all business with a sharper focus on leading the Brand division, Bryan Micallef (left) ex-McCann, BWM, Big Red and CHE Proximity, will lead the agency’s advertising division along with advertising creative director Amelia Micallef ex-TBWA and Big Red. Adam O’Neil (right) recently joined Tuckshop from the Fuel Agency to head up creative services.

In 2018 alone, Tuckshop’s new business wins included; GrapeCo, Manuka Doctor, Governor’s Estate and Annex Foods, with 2019 already seeing Schnitz and Tilda join forces.

Says Richardson: “Our philosophy is simple. If we help good brands do good, then there will be more good in the world. These are the passionate companies that try to create the best products possible. They may be independently owned, avoid additives, invest in eco-friendly packaging or give back to others, but in their own way, they are all fighting the good fight. By helping them thrive, we can create a better tomorrow.”
